English to Portuguese Dictionary adventurous

adventurous

aventureiro
definition
adjective
let's be adventurous
willing to take risks or to try out new methods, ideas, or experiences.
translation of 'adventurous'
adjective
perigoso,
aventuroso,
corajoso,
aventureiro,
empreendedor
